Avalanche Boulder Tongue
An avalanche boulder tongue is an accumulation of debris produced by snow avalanches. Well-developed avalanche boulder tongues usually develop below avalanche gullies due to successive avalanches over a long time span. Avalanches
An avalanche is a rapid flow of snow down a slope, such as a hill or mountain. Avalanches can be set off spontaneously, by such factors as increased precipitation or snowpack weakening, or by external means such as humans, animals, and earthquakes. Primarily composed of flowing snow and air, large avalanches have the capability to capture and move ice, rocks, and trees. Avalanches occur in two general forms, or combinations thereof: slab avalanches made of tightly packed snow, triggered by a collapse of an underlying weak snow layer, and loose snow avalanches made of looser snow. After being set off, avalanches usually accelerate rapidly and grow in mass and volume as they capture more snow. If an avalanche moves fast enough, some of the snow may mix with the air, forming a powder snow avalanche. Anders Rapp
Anders Rapp (1927–1998) was a Swedish geomorphologist and geographer who pioneered quantitative geomorphological approach on mass movements and erosion. He was the first to make a comprehensive study on avalanche boulder tongues. Most of Rapp's works were made in the Scandinavian mountains and Spitsbergen including the areas of Kärkevagge near Abisko and Kebnekaise. Abisko
Abisko (; se, Ábeskovvu) is a village in Sápmi ( Lapland), in northern Sweden, roughly 250 km within the Arctic Circle, and near Abisko National Park, located 4 km west of the village. It had 85 inhabitants as of 2005. Permafrost is common around the village albeit this low altitude permafrost is disappearing because of global warming and increased snowfall. Transportation Daily passenger electric trains run by SJ AB connect Stockholm with the Norwegian city of Narvik, stopping at both the Abisko village (the name of that railway station is ''Abisko Östra'' ast and the Abisko Turiststation. Additional regional trains provide links along the Kiruna-Narvik stretch. Abisko is also reachable by car via the highway E10 which has linked Kiruna and Narvik since the early 1980s. Kebnekaise
Kebnekaise (; from Sami or , "Cauldron Crest") is the highest mountain in Sweden. The Kebnekaise massif, which is part of the Scandinavian mountain range, has two main peaks. The glaciated southern peak used to be the highest at above sea level, but has shrunk by 24 meters during the last 50 years, making the northern icefree peak at the highest. Kebnekaise lies in Swedish Lapland, about north of the Arctic Circle and west of Kiruna near the Kungsleden hiking trail between Abisko and Hemavan. Geography The Kebnekaise massif lies within a range of the Scandinavian mountains that is bordered by the glacial valleys Ladtjovagge (Sami spelling Láddjuvággi), Tjäktjavagge (Čeakčavággi) and Vistasvagge (Visttasvággi). The highest points of the massif lie along the ridge (called "Vargryggen" in Swedish) that runs from the southern and northern summits to Kebnepakte (Giebmebákti) at . Swedish Lappland
Lapland, also known by its Swedish name Lappland (, fi, Lappi, la, Lapponia), is a province in northernmost Sweden. It borders Jämtland, Ångermanland, Västerbotten, Norrbotten, Norway and Finland. Nearly a quarter of Sweden's land area is in Lappland. Lapland originally extended eastward. However, in 1809 the Russian Empire annexed the eastern part of Sweden, and created the Grand Duchy of Finland, which in effect split Lapland into a Swedish part and a Finnish part, both of which still exist today. It primarily consists of Västerbotten County in the south and Norrbotten County in the north, forming the further inland areas of the two counties. Lapland has the coldest climates of Sweden with vast seasonal differences caused by the high latitudes and the interior location.
